POTHOLDER -- CROSS-STITCHED
xx CROSS-STITCH EMBROIDERY
xx POTHOLDER
Traditional quilt motifs to cross stitch on a hang towel, hand towel, oven mitt and potholder. Ten patterns included. CRAFTS Mar 1994 (v.17#3) pg. 34, 55
"Strawberries and Jam" motifs to cross-stitch on premade kitchen accessories. (1) Potholder, (2) jar lid cover, (3) placemats, (4) napkin rings, (5) towel. CRAFTS Jun 1996 (v.19#6) pg. 53, 39
Cross-stitch placemats, napkins and potholder feature chicken and duck designs. FAMILY CIRCLE Aug 11 1981 (v.94#11) pg. 82, 116
Bright Christmas table linens are made with gingham borders embroidered with a counted cross-stitch wreath pattern. Also includes matching apron and potholders. McCALLS NEEDLEWORK & CRAFTS Winter 1980 (v.25#4) pg. 120, 152
Cross-stitched vegetables decorate these over-sized pot holders. Worked in thick afghan stitch crochet. McCALLS NEEDLEWORK & CRAFTS Jan-Feb 1982 (v.27#1) pg. 112
A series of cross-stitch projects inspired by the blue-and-white Delft porcelain of the Netherlands. Motifs of wooden shoes, windmills, tulips and sailboats are featured. (1) Bellpull. (2) Hand towels. (3) Placemat. (4) Apron. (5) Pot holders. (6) Curtains) (7) Decorative cloth eggs. McCALLS NEEDLEWORK & CRAFTS Apr 1988 (v.33#3) pg. 76, 95, 96, 102,
Fast and easy Valentine gifts. (1) Decorative wrapped scented soap. (2) Decorate a basket with stiffened bows and fabric cutouts. (3) Strip-piecing heart-shaped pot holders with cross-stitch designs. McCALLS NEEDLEWORK & CRAFTS Feb 1990 (v.35#1) pg. 68
